>> But why do we need IPsec? What's the advantage over OpenVPN?
>
> I needed an encrypted back-end link between several servers, so that even if
> any set of them goes down, encrypted comms keep working between all of the
> rest.
>
> OpenVPN felt more like client-server thingy, more slated towards a star
> topology. IPsec is node-node (at least in this particular usecase).
>
> But I might be missing something here, so again, comments welcome.
OK, I get it. I've never used IPsec. OpenVPN doesn't do many to many.
